This is an entry-level position where you have the future ability to "branch out" into a scaling role. Along with performing daily scale accuracy checks, you'll also maintain the platform scale ensuring it is in good working order. You'll use your attention to detail to weigh and scale logging trucks, tag loads, and participate in scale to scan. If computers are the game, proficiency is your name! You'll enter data and prepare daily reports as requested. What "wood" we do without you?!
In a perfect world, you have prior Log Quality identification experience, knowledge of the forest industry, and prior experience with scales or have an interest in learning the above. A Scaler/Acting Scaler license would give your application a little more weight but is not needed to apply.
